Le Point du Jour is both an art center and a publishing house, focused on photography. Housed in a contemporary architectural building, entirely covered in aluminum, designed by Éric Lapierre and presented at the Venice Architecture Biennale, Le Point du Jour is located near Cherbourg's public garden, at the foot of the Roule mountain, 5 minutes walk from the train station.
The exhibitions present current artists, through recent series or a review of their work, as well as great photographers of the 20th century. Visits, meetings and screenings are regularly offered.
Le Point du Jour is labeled as a contemporary art center of national interest.
